Mack Jones played for four clubs across 11 seasons as a center fielder, opening with the Milwaukee Braves in 1961 and closing with the Montreal Expos in 1971.
Across 1,002 games he batted .252, with 778 hits and 485 runs. He finished with 133 home runs, 132 doubles and 65 stolen bases.
He played 871 games in the outfield, with 1,529 putouts and 38 errors.
He was born in Atlanta, GA, USA on November 6, 1938, and died on June 8, 2004. He batted left-handed and threw right-handed.
| Year | Team | G | AB | R | H | 2B | 3B | HR | RBI | BB | SO | SB | AVG |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1961 | MLN | 28 | 104 | 13 | 24 | 3 | 2 | 0 | 12 | 12 | 28 | 4 | .231 |
| 1962 | MLN | 91 | 333 | 51 | 85 | 17 | 4 | 10 | 36 | 44 | 100 | 5 | .255 |
| 1963 | MLN | 93 | 228 | 36 | 50 | 11 | 4 | 3 | 22 | 26 | 59 | 8 | .219 |
| 1965 | MLN | 143 | 504 | 78 | 132 | 18 | 7 | 31 | 75 | 29 | 122 | 8 | .262 |
| 1966 | ATL | 118 | 417 | 60 | 110 | 14 | 1 | 23 | 66 | 39 | 85 | 16 | .264 |
| 1967 | ATL | 140 | 454 | 72 | 115 | 23 | 4 | 17 | 50 | 64 | 108 | 10 | .253 |
| 1968 | CIN | 103 | 234 | 40 | 59 | 9 | 1 | 10 | 34 | 28 | 46 | 2 | .252 |
| 1969 | MON | 135 | 455 | 73 | 123 | 23 | 5 | 22 | 79 | 67 | 110 | 6 | .270 |
| 1970 | MON | 108 | 271 | 51 | 65 | 11 | 3 | 14 | 32 | 59 | 74 | 5 | .240 |
| 1971 | MON | 43 | 91 | 11 | 15 | 3 | 0 | 3 | 9 | 15 | 24 | 1 | .165 |
| Career | — | 1002 | 3091 | 485 | 778 | 132 | 31 | 133 | 415 | 383 | 756 | 65 | .252 |
